Transaction 5debaaeaddf310db1288857811eb8e45be5694e2dc164d1c4aa76ddbe5abef79

1 Input
2 Outputs
  • 5debaaeaddf310db1288857811eb8e45be5694e2dc164d1c4aa76ddbe5abef79:0
  • value  571411
    address  13WtrqeJpwcnQxgXXKi8N3QBHoQ7en1jVH
  • 5debaaeaddf310db1288857811eb8e45be5694e2dc164d1c4aa76ddbe5abef79:1
  • value  57945776
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p